- 博客(8)
- 收藏
- 关注
原创 Python基础9笔记
三元表达式是分支结构的简化版,可以在一行语句之内表示分支结构,常用于简单的逻辑表达。合理使用三元表达式可以让代码变得更简洁易读。
2024-07-10 00:44:27 357
原创 Python基础8笔记
前面学习了if ... else ... 表达式,要知道Python会对条件进行判断,条件表达式的结果只能是True和False,结果是一个布尔值,也就是布尔表达式。结果是False注意这行代码,出现的第一个等号是赋值的意思,后面跟的条件表达式作为一个整体被赋值给变量enough。变量money的值是13000,显然比price的值7500更大,所以,的值是True,最终布尔值True就被赋值给了变量enough。
2024-07-04 00:52:23 188
原创 Python基础7笔记
想一想,要怎么修改,才能让屏幕上只显示一个4呢?有两种方法,一种是把math()函数内部的print(y)改成return y,再把返回值交给print()或者,既然原来的math(3)内部就已经把结果打印出来了,那也就不用劳烦外头的print()大哥了。你只要熟悉了return和print()的区别,相信回答上面的问题就不会太难。
2024-07-01 23:38:55 857
原创 Python基础4笔记
想让条件语句进入不同的分支,我们就要手动修改第一行status的值。不过这个游戏要是给别人玩,他要是不懂代码,不懂怎么改status,那他肯定就没法玩了。我们可以让 Python 弹出一个输入框。在弹框里就能直接输入阿甘妈妈的身体状态,不用手动修改status了:接着,代码就会根据输入,自己决定走哪个分支。程序和你一问一答、有来有往地互动。
2024-06-24 22:24:11 110
原创 Python基础3笔记
运行上面的代码,你会得到意想不到的结果初如果阿甘没有“跑”的技能,他就无法升入大学,现在我们来通过条件结构来实现这个逻辑。上面这段代码的含义是:如果(if)技能(skill)为(==)跑,那么打印出升入大学,成为橄榄球队主力!。否则(else)打印出无法升入大学,过着不为人知的生活。注意:很多人总是分不清 = 和 == 的区别,你一定要记住了: = 是赋值,== 是判断相等。
2024-06-21 23:10:40 247
原创 【Python基础1笔记】
加\之后:print ('For it \ 's true ~ you are my destiny') 输出的是For it 's true ~ you are my destiny .如果给()里面的内容加上""或者'',意思就是让计算机知道,我想得到引号里面原封不动的东西,你别动它们,例如:print("635-629") 输出的就是635-629【这里""和''都行】一般print()里面的内容,如果是计算机不认识的,比如表情、中文、火星文等,就需要加''来解决。
2024-06-19 22:41:10 291
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人